Radisson Royal Hotel, Dubai appoints new GM

Freddy Farid has been appointed as general manager of Radisson Royal Hotel, Dubai, by Carlson Rezidor Hotel Group.

 
Farid originally hails from Ireland and has over 35 years experience in the hotel industry. He began his career in 1977 after gaining work experience in the F&B department at Nile Hilton, Egypt.
 
Farid holds a BA in Hotel Management from the Faculty of Tourism and Hotel Management in Cairo, and later worked for Hilton International for 18 years throughout the Middle East.
 
He later went on to hold general management positions in several Rotana properties in the UAE before being promoted area vice president and managing partner.
 
“Freddy will bring a wealth of experience to his role as GM at the Radisson Royal Hotel; his experience spans all elements of the hospitality industry from Sales and Marketing to Management, Development and F&B. His experience is invaluable as we continue to grow the presence of this flagship property not only in the Middle East but globally,” said area vice president – Middle East and Sub Saharan Africa, The Carlson Rezidor Group, Mark Willis.
 
In his role as GM at the Radisson Royal Hotel, Dubai, Farid will oversee the development of the hotel, its team of 500 staff and its growth and presence in the market place.
